The benefits of cycling

Cycling is a fantastic workout that offers numerous health benefits. Not only is it a low-impact exercise, but it also provides an aerobic workout that strengthens the heart, lungs, and muscles. Biking is also great for improving overall balance, coordination, and flexibility. Mental health benefits from cycling are just as important, as it can reduce stress levels and help with symptoms of depression and anxiety.

The comparison between biking and other activities

Compared to other forms of exercise, such as jogging or weightlifting, cycling is relatively low-impact which has less damage potential for joints and lower back. Unlike high-impact exercises, biking does not put as much stress on the joints since both feet remain on the pedals throughout the workout. But it doesn't mean that cycling does not stimulate large muscle groups, and because it's a dynamic exercise, it's easier to keep your heart rate up and burn calories.

The Comparison among different calculators

As you can see, there is some variation in the number of calories burned per 30 minutes of cycling, depending on which calculator you use. Therefore, it's essential to keep in mind that these calculators are just estimations and may not be exact for everyone. It also depends on numerous variables such as weight, age, speed and level of incline runs into.

The Importance of Heart Rate Monitors

If you're looking to get even more precise about tracking your fitness, it's essential to invest in a heart rate monitor that tracks not only your heart rate but also calories burned and miles traveled. Having this information will provide more accurate data about your workout sessions so you can adjust workouts accordingly or set specific goals.

The advantages of a Heart Rate Monitor

A heart rate monitor can tell you when you're pushing yourself too hard or taking it too easy. It can help you establish a comfortable pace and help you build endurance over time.

  4. Do I need any special equipment to start cycling for fitness?

    You will need a bicycle, of course, as well as a helmet and comfortable, weather-appropriate clothing. Other optional equipment includes cycling shoes, gloves, and sunglasses.

  5. How often should I cycle for fitness?

    It's recommended that adults get at least 150 minutes of moderate-intensity aerobic activity per week, which can be achieved through cycling or other forms of exercise.
